#64f2c9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#64f2c9 is composed of 39.2% red, 94.9% green and 78.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 16.9%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 162.7 degrees, a saturation of 84.5% and a lightness of 67.1%. #64f2c9 color hex could be obtained by blending #c8ffff with #00e593. Closest websafe color is: #66ffcc.

Shades and Tints of #64f2c9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010806 is the darkest color, while #f5fef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#64f2c9
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a5b1ae is the less saturated color, while #57ffce is the most saturated one.
